Chapter 37 Initial Screening
Chapter 37 Initial Screening
The matter of cultivation level cannot be kept secret forever. The reason for keeping it a secret now is that Liu Feng does not want Du Wangquan to associate his rejuvenation with his improved cultivation level.
Anyone with a brain knows that becoming younger and improving one's cultivation level at the same time is definitely a great opportunity!
It will attract envy.
So it's okay to reveal it, but you have to find a suitable time, preferably with a reasonable excuse.
This year's Three Arts Flower Gate was jointly organized by the Lingbo Sect and the Danyin Sect. The Lingbo Sect had more male disciples, while the Danyin Sect had more female disciples.
Because of this characteristic, coupled with the fact that the two factions were too close to each other, many Daoist couples were formed.
Those responsible for leading the way and maintaining order were all young and good-looking disciples from both factions. Some of them were even couples, and they were quite a sight to behold when they stood together.
Soon the agreed start time arrived, and the leaders of the two sects stepped forward to give eloquent speeches, encouraging the participating disciples and emphasizing the rewards for the competition.
"This year's rewards seem to be even more generous than before," a disciple from another sect exclaimed excitedly.
"That's right, it's almost double what it was last year!"
"I heard the Floating Cloud Tower is opening soon. Is this preparation for it?"
"Who knows? How would someone of our level know such things? Only the senior sect leaders would know."
"—Time's up, the preliminary screening is about to begin! Disciples of each skill, please proceed to your respective areas. After a short preparation, the preliminary screening of the three skills will begin simultaneously."
Everyone perked up; it was time to begin!
There are just too many disciples participating in the competition today. With so many people, not only is the competition taking up too much space, but even their food and lodging for the next few days are a problem.
Therefore, in order to reduce expenses and speed up the competition, a preliminary screening will be conducted on the first day. Only disciples who pass the preliminary screening will be eligible to stay until tomorrow.
The initial screening isn't too difficult; only those with weak foundations will be eliminated in this round, but—
The three contestants from the Immortal Sect have absolutely no foundation whatsoever!
From learning to competing, it's only been less than two months. Looking at others, they've all studied for at least ten years. How can they compete?
"What should I do? I'm so nervous." Du Yue clutched her chest, feeling like she couldn't breathe.
“Me too.” Meng Ling pursed her lips, her gaze sweeping across a spot almost imperceptibly before quickly returning to its original position.
Hu Jiu remained silent, seemingly unperturbed, but his unusual taciturnity betrayed his true thoughts.
"Just do your best and don't be nervous," Liu Feng comforted them. "Anyway, we've at least sent people to participate. Just treat this as an opportunity to broaden your horizons and don't put too much pressure on yourselves."
When he came, he said he just wanted to avoid coming in last, but he was just joking.
It doesn't matter how the disciples compare.
"Alright, it's almost time, go quickly."
"Yes."
[Don't worry, seniors, you're already very talented!]
Mo Jiuwei, who was in Chen Lan's arms, also shook her arm, as if waving.
For some reason, they were tense the whole time that Uncle Liu said, but when Mo Jiuwei said just one sentence, they felt inexplicably at ease.
They felt they were truly exceptional and there was no way they could possibly be at the bottom. The three of them almost simultaneously breathed a sigh of relief, then exchanged encouraging glances before heading to their respective skill levels to begin their competition.
The first test in the initial screening of alchemy, artifact making, and talisman making was a written test, which involved answering questions.
It's not feasible to start by refining pills, crafting weapons, and making talismans, because it's too time-consuming and wastes crystals.
While answering the questions in silence, Du Yue and the other two gradually calmed down, their heartbeats slowed, and their anxiety lessened.
They were worried before they went on stage, but they were actually at ease once they were on stage. That's probably why they were able to answer those questions.
The questions contain a lot of basic knowledge related to skills, as well as some technical issues related to the production process, and there are many pitfalls that are easy to fall into.
As Du Yue scribbled away, she mentally exclaimed, "Junior Sister is awesome!"
Because there were many pitfalls in it, all of which were mistakes that her junior sister had specifically pointed out when she was watching her refine pills, Du Yue remembered them very well!
Having completed more than half of the assignment, Du Yue was only unsure about one question; she was certain about the others.
Could it be because this initial screening was particularly easy?
Du Yue raised her head uncertainly and glanced around discreetly. She then noticed that half of the disciples looked distressed, and one of them, who looked very young, was even crying.
That gave her a sense of certainty.
It turns out the question wasn't too easy; it was just that my junior sister's explanations were too comprehensive!
The same thing happened to Hu Jiu and Meng Ling. They initially thought they definitely couldn't do it, but as they wrote, they felt: it's a sure thing!
Putting everything else aside, they're sure they can get through this hurdle.
Liu Feng couldn't see what was happening on the field, and he stood there anxiously, worried about them.
"Uncle-Master, don't worry, I think their performance should be pretty good," Chen Lan reassured her.
“Yes, I also think they’re pretty good. They can produce a finished product in two months, so they must be very talented,” Yi Xingyun said.
Even if you've never eaten pork, you've always seen pigs run. Although they may not have any special skills, they've heard a lot about pigs over the years.
They had heard many people say that skills are difficult to learn, and that it would take at least ten years to see any results. However, the three members of the Immortal Sect were able to achieve results on their own after only two months of learning. They might not be the best, but they were certainly not the worst either.
"I'm not worried that our Xianlai Sect won't achieve good results, I'm just afraid that they won't be able to maintain their composure."
Liu Feng shook his head and sighed, "They are just beginners and don't know their own strengths and weaknesses. If they find out they are far behind others after the competition, they will inevitably feel sad and disappointed, which will affect their mentality."
If their confidence is shaken, they might give up altogether!
No, that won't happen.
I've watched them improve little by little. Although they were a bit slow at first, their progress has been rapid, definitely surpassing that of ordinary people.
It's hard to say what will happen in the later stages of the competition, but they will definitely pass this initial screening.
Mo Jiuwei was quite confident and not afraid at all that they would stop here.
The three people who were writing diligently with their heads down almost made a mistake because their hands trembled.
They looked up in astonishment, glancing behind them with disbelief.
No way! This place is quite a distance from Uncle Liu, how could they still hear Junior Sister's thoughts from so far away?
